Step-by-Step Installation
- Choose Installation Location: Select a location with proper ventilation and adequate clearance from combustible materials.
- Remove Packaging Materials: Remove all shipping materials, protective films, and transit bolts from the oven.
- Electrical Connection: Connect to a dedicated 240V, 40A circuit with proper grounding. Follow local electrical codes.
- Cabinet Preparation: Ensure the cabinet opening meets required dimensions and is properly reinforced.
- Position the Oven: Carefully slide the oven into the cabinet opening, ensuring it is centered and level.
- Secure the Oven: Use provided screws to secure the oven to the cabinet frame through the side mounting brackets.
- Install Oven Racks: Place oven racks in desired positions according to cooking needs.
- Initial Test: Perform an initial burn-off cycle to remove manufacturing residues before first use.
Specifications
| Model Series | WOS92EC0AS |
| Type | Self-Cleaning Electric Oven |
| Color | Stainless Steel / Black |
| Oven Capacity | 5.0 cubic feet |
| Control Type | Electronic Touch Controls with Digital Display |
| Energy Rating | Energy Star Certified |
| Power Requirements | 240V, 40A, 60Hz |
| Dimensions (HxWxD) | 46.5 x 29.5 x 27.5 inches |
| Weight | 125 lbs |
| Max Temperature | 550°F (Self-Clean: 880°F) |
| Cleaning System | Pyrolytic Self-Cleaning |
| Rack Positions | 7 adjustable positions |

Key Features
Pyrolytic Self-Cleaning
Advanced self-cleaning technology uses high temperatures (880°F) to turn food residue into ash, eliminating the need for chemical cleaners and manual scrubbing.
Precise Electronic Controls
Digital touch controls with LED display provide accurate temperature settings and cooking times, ensuring consistent baking and roasting results.
Even Baking Technology
Advanced heating elements and convection system distribute heat evenly throughout the oven cavity, preventing hot spots and ensuring uniform cooking.
Convection Cooking
Built-in convection fan circulates hot air for faster, more even cooking with reduced temperature settings and shorter cooking times.
Delay Start & Timed Cooking
Programmable delay start and automatic shut-off features allow for flexible cooking schedules and energy efficiency.
Quick Preheat
Rapid preheating function gets the oven to desired temperature faster, saving time and energy during meal preparation.
Cooking Modes Explained
Bake
Traditional baking with bottom and rear elements for even heat distribution
Convection Bake
Circulated hot air for faster, more even baking with reduced temperatures
Broil
High-temperature top element cooking for browning and searing
Convection Roast
Perfect for roasting meats with crispy exterior and juicy interior
Warm
Low temperature setting to keep cooked foods warm without overcooking
Self Clean
High-temperature cycle that turns food residue into ash for easy cleaning
Troubleshooting
| Problem | Possible Cause | Solution |
|---|---|---|
| Oven won't heat | Power issue, control lock activated, faulty element | Check power supply, disable control lock, verify element operation |
| Uneven cooking | Rack position, oven not preheated, faulty thermostat | Adjust rack position, ensure proper preheating, check temperature calibration |
| Display not working | Power interruption, control panel issue | Reset circuit breaker, check control panel connections |
| Self-clean won't start | Door not locked, control lock activated, temperature too high | Ensure door closes properly, disable control lock, allow oven to cool |
| Error codes displayed | Sensor failure, electrical issues, component failure | Refer to error code guide, reset oven, contact service if persistent |
| Oven door won't open after cleaning | Door lock engaged, temperature too high | Wait for cool down period, door will unlock automatically when safe |
Error Codes
- F1: Oven temperature sensor issue - Check sensor connection
- F2: Oven temperature too high - Allow oven to cool, check ventilation
- F3: Oven door lock failure - Check door lock mechanism
- F4: Control panel communication error - Reset oven, check connections
- F5: Bake element failure - Check bake element operation
- F6: Broil element failure - Check broil element operation
